Apple patents technology to block phone camera

Los Angeles: Apple has patented a technology that could stop people from making illegal recordings in theatres or stage programs. The company is working on a technology that can disable phones’ photo and video recording capabilities using an infrared signal.

The patent described how an infrared signal could be fired in places where video recording is prohibited. The phone would detect the signal and either alter what’s shown on the screen or shut down its video features completely. The patent filing suggests video capabilities would only be disabled if the phone is pointed in a certain direction. So users would be still able to take photos of their friends in the crowd, but their camera would switch off if they point it at the stage. Apple also suggested the infrared signal could be used to alter what the user sees on their screen and provide extra information.
